Is delay really a big problem in this context? Sleep on UNIX is problematic because the sleep can be interrupted by signals and because the multitasking nature of the system puts in unpredictable delays. Neither one applies on a single purpose microcontroller running no other code.

They're cheap and easy to set up. Embedded systems are notoriously crappy to program and cross compile for. Arduino removes all that crap and comes with a set of libraries and internet documentation. They also defined a simple shield layout for extention boards. That said, Arduino is a suboptimal platform. For truly l...
